Aiming to encourage the Thai hair salon entrepreneurs to stay atop amidst fierce competition in the business, SP - System Professional, the luxury hair care brand under P&G Salon Professional, recently gathered hairdressers from across the region including Korea, Taiwan, Malaysia, Singapore and Thailand in Bangkok to attend “Ken Picton Asia Tour Salon Management” — an exclusive regional seminar featuring UK-based award-winning hairdresser and successful salon owner Ken Picton to share his secret key to success in running salon business.
Lending his expertise in successful salon management gained through various experiences and achievements, Picton charmingly walked the audience through principles and techniques on how to integrate teamwork in a salon, handle different personalities within a team, and how to effectively communicate among hairdresser team as well as develop various skills in order to gain customer’s trust.
According to Picton, team members should gain different experiences from seminars or competitions, which will contribute to the team’s success and will help them being motivated.
Picton also shared with the audience his secret strategies in gaining customer loyalty including giving them important hair tips and tricks that they could pull out on their own and helping them with hair problems by suggesting specific high quality products that address specifically to the problems.
He added that, when not attempting to press too hard, selling of top-notch products like those of SP always bring beautiful results. By introducing a homecare range, salons will be able to increase revenues and profits. Apart from standard hair cutting and styling services, additional services such as food & beverages or massage are promising areas where salons can boost income.
Picton revealed 3 simple ways to grow a business which are 1) increase the number of clients, 2) increase the frequency of each client’s visit and 3) increase the average bill/spend. The use of the Internet via websites helps tremendously with the building of the brand identity, while social network such as Facebook and Twitter make it easy to spread news and updates as well as maintain good relationship with customers.

Winner of the UK Salon of Year 2010 Award, Picton owns and manages Ken Picton Salon which is a large, high quality A-list salon well-known among celebrities. The salon is ranked among the top hair salons in England. His creativity and initiative earned him not only public recognition, but numbers of awards for his work. The likes of the UK Salon of Year 2009 and 2010 from the Fellowship for British Hairdressing Luncheon &Awards, the Wales and West Hairdresser of the Year 2009 award, the Most Wanted Businessman of the Year 2009, the Alternative Hair Visionary of the Year 2009 honor and the Innovation/Website of the Year 2010 award are among Picton’s achievements.
